A milling machine is used for shaping metal and other materials. They can be controlled through various different means.

Companies also offer milling machine operator training so that workers or technicians can operate them efficiently. Some tasks that milling machine performs include drilling, cutting, planning, keyway, slot cutting, rebating and so much more. Milling machines are popular in both individuals and large corporations. The milling machines and their variants have been around for the past many decades and they have evolved tremendously. 

Machines are purchased on the basis of types and specifications. Some common milling machines available in the market include Turret ram, knee machines, C frame machines and bed milling machines. Other common types are bench mills, boring mills and double column machines.
